STATE v. EATON

No. 03-505.

103 P.3d 1068 (2004)

2004 MT 381

STATE of Montana, Plaintiff and Respondent, v. Dawnette EATON, Defendant and Appellant.

Supreme Court of Montana.

Decided December 28, 2004.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

For Appellant: Christopher K. Williams, Attorney at Law, Bozeman, Montana.

For Respondent: Hon. Mike McGrath, Attorney General; John Paulson, Assistant Attorney General, Helena, Montana, Marty Lambert, Gallatin County Attorney; Todd Whipple, Ashley Harrington, Deputy County Attorneys, Bozeman, Montana.


Justice JOHN WARNER delivered the Opinion of the Court.

¶ 1 Dawnette Eaton ("Eaton") appeals from the sentence imposed by the Eighteenth Judicial District Court, Gallatin County, whereby she was convicted of felony forgery and ordered to pay restitution. We affirm.

¶ 2 The sole issue on appeal is whether the District Court erred in ordering Eaton to pay restitution as part of her suspended sentence.
